Abstract
The article is devoted to the problems of designing television broadcasting for students NWIM RANEPA by example implementation of the television project «Ten questions a hundred famous Russian people». This media product has its own unique. It is created from beginning to the end by the students themselves, studying in the field of training “Journalism” NWIM RANEPA. The authors of the article comprehensively analyzed all technological and creative aspects of this project. In their opinion, the project «Ten questions a hundred famous Russian people» became an experimental platform where the most brave decisions and approaches in studying autobiographies of famous people were tested, where students can engage in self-directed practice activities and mastering of various television specialties: cameraman, producer, TV presenter, editor, sound engineer, screenwriter, correspondent, editor. Therefore the project harmonically joined in the educational process to carry out educational and enlightening functions.
